For the on-call engineer: the Marbury autocomplete index on prod has drifted from the committed configuration. Suggestion latency climbed to roughly 900ms over the weekend, and on inspection the shard count and refresh interval on the live nodes don't match what's in the Holloway deploy repo. It looks like manual tuning during the last incident was never reverted. Please re-converge during a low-traffic window and confirm latency recovers. For reference, the live nodes are currently running with these values.

service settings:
ralael:
  pin: 7453
  tenant: zorath
  seal: seal_087806e4
  metrics_host: metrics.ralael.paliqworks.example
  standby_team: fraath
  escalation: praok-istiel
  nonce: 10e083

Subject: Keymill rotation utility — v2 rollout

Team, ahead of the weekly sync: Keymill v2 is live in staging. It now rotates database and queue credentials on a single schedule and writes a structured receipt per rotation, which should end the manual reconciliation work. Dry-run mode is the default; production cutover is proposed for next Thursday pending sign-off. Rollback is a config flip, no redeploy needed. The staging build under evaluation is noted below.

build token for fajop-kageg: htk14_a2d40227103e0f

Test-plan note, Gatewick Turnstile Counter v2.3: verify that entry counts reconcile against the steward console after simulated power loss at Turnstile Bank C. Each of the 40 synthetic taps must appear exactly once; duplicates indicate replay-window failure. Run the harness from the Hallowmere test rig only, never production. Authenticate the harness against the counting service with the token below.

portal login ticket: eyJhbGciOiJIUzI1NiIsInR5cCI6IkpXVCJ9.eyJzdWIiOiIG5IqSfIn0.9010pM2K

**Key Ceremony Checklist — Item 7: Payroll export format change**

Quick one for support: Ledgerpine's payroll export switched from fixed-width to delimited this quarter, so re-sign the export schema during the ceremony. Don't skip the witness sign-off. Once both stewards confirm, unlock the signing module with the passphrase below.

vault phrase of yaguf-hahaf = druath-holix